Turmeric milk: several versions

There are many, many ways to incorporate turmeric into one's diet and beauty rituals to benefit from all of its properties: antibacterial, antiseptic and anti-inflammatory. Turmeric's healing properties have earned it a place as a star spice in Indian recipes and in Ayurvedic medicine.

Here are some recipes you can use every day:

Turmeric milk (basic)

Ingredients

  • 1 small piece of grated fresh ginger
  • ½ tsp. teaspoon turmeric powder or a small piece of fresh turmeric
  • 1 cup whole, 1/2 skim, or plant milk
  • ½ cup filtered water
  • 1 tablespoon honey or to taste

Place all ingredients except the honey in a saucepan and simmer for 20 minutes. Let this infusion sit for 15 minutes.Strain. Reheat if necessary, then add the honey and enjoy.

Turmeric milk deluxe version;-)

Ingredients

  • 2 cups fresh whole milk
  • 1/2 teaspoon turmeric powder
  • 2-3 whole peppercorns
  • 2-3 cardamom pods
  • ½ inch coarsely chopped ginger
  • ½ teaspoon of ghee (but not if you have a cold)
  • a pinch of saffron
  • Honey to taste

Heat the milk with all the spices for 2-3 minutes or until the milk is almost boiling. Add the honey according to your taste. Leave the mixture , strain and serve.

Turmeric Milk for Sore Throat

Ingredients

  • one cup of whole, 1/2 skim or plant milk
  • ½ tsp turmeric powder
  • 1 tsp. Teaspoon minced ginger
  • ¼ cup water

Fill the cup with milk and heat the mixture for a few minutes until almost boiling . Other flavors can be achieved by adding a few cardamom pods (cracked) and a pinch of saffron to the milk/water mixture before boiling.

Turmeric milk "good night" Add nutmeg to the basic turmeric milk recipe. Nutmeg promotes sleep.
